The Role

As a Registered Mental Health Nurse, you will provide safe, compassionate and recovery-focused care to patients experiencing a range of mental health conditions.

Key Responsibilities

  • Deliver high-quality mental health nursing care in line with NMC standards.

  • Assess, plan, implement and evaluate individual patient care.

  • Support patients with acute and enduring mental health needs.

  • Administer medication safely and maintain accurate clinical records.

  • Undertake risk assessments and contribute to person-centred care planning.

  • Work collaboratively with multidisciplinary teams to achieve positive outcomes.

  • Build therapeutic relationships with patients, families and carers.

  • Promote dignity, safeguarding and patient-centred care.

  • Manage challenging situations professionally using approved intervention techniques.

  • Maintain high standards of clinical care and patient safety.

Essential Requirements

  • Current NMC Registration as a Registered Mental Health Nurse (RMN).

  • Minimum 6 months' UK Mental Health Nursing experience.

  • PMVA Certification – Mandatory.

  • Valid Enhanced DBS.

  • Professional references covering the last 3 years.

  • Strong clinical judgement and excellent communication skills.

  • Flexible, reliable and compassionate approach to patient care.

  • Right to work in the UK.
